Quote from Autosport article... "Mercedes may need a commitment to its full debt being paid off to transfer its engine contract to the new company, or it could consider the survival of the team, and what it offers long-term, sufficient or partial compensation." This is not my area of expertise, but is Mercedes in the drivers seat to a degree? As one of the largest (the largest?) creditor, can they accept or decline specific deals based upon who is trying to acquire the team? Meaning, if someone they don't like is trying to work a deal then Mercedes asks for more as part of the settlement? If it is someone they like, they can accept a lesser (or $0) settlement to make the deal happen? Richard |

Quote:
As mentioned above, the team (for now at least) remains the same, so it'd be them receiving their own prize money - no problem. And iirc a team only needs the others teams to agree a name change if they change name more than once in a five year period. I know that used to be the case, as this is how Force India got its own name, and I've not seen a change to this rule, though I could have missed it. |
